Patches gratefully and gleefully accepted. Perhaps there's something you don't understand -- this is FREE (as in beer) software. It is open source. It is *yours*. Bugs get fixed because 'a developer wants to scratch an itch'. Okay, you seem to be most sensitive to this itch -- the source is available -- you have the power: fix it. We'll all be really really grateful. The Cygwin part of Red Hat consists of three overworked but dedicated developers at this time. They can't do everything -- even though they try to do everything sometimes. Cygwin cannot continue to evolve without *your* help. --Chuck P.S. setup.exe works much better than old-setup.exe IMO. I dunno why you're having trouble. That's the problem with depending on others to fix a bug *you* see -- I can't fix a bug I cannot duplicate; neither can anyone else if they do not experience 'your' bug. (Refer to cgf's recent desperation trying to reproduce the 'bash exiting' bug). Since you see the bug, you're the best person to debug.
